Ticket: Webhook retry drift between regions

Noticed during Tuesday's incident that Pushletter's east cluster retries webhooks five times with jitter while west only does three, flat backoff. Nobody changed this on purpose — looks like an old hotfix never got ported back. Raising for the weekly sync so we can pick one behavior. For comparison, here's what east is currently running.

config for tawip-bajof:
DRUAEL_HOST=druael.lumicsys.internal
DRUAEL_PORT=5432

Ticket: Vault lockout blocking seat-map renderer release. The Gildenhall Theatre seat-map renderer needs its deployment secrets, but the Opaline vault auto-locked after three failed attempts during last night's rotation. Rendering changes themselves are reviewed and approved; only the release step is blocked. Reviewer, please confirm the diff is final so ops can proceed. To reopen the vault, use the recovery passphrase below.

strongbox words: druvan-lamys-eliius-jorax-istox-soreth-ulays-gilix-ralix-oliiel-norwyn-casvan-praius

All SQL files under `warehouse/models` are validated by QuillCheck before merge. The linter enforces lowercase keywords, explicit column lists, and a ban on `SELECT *` outside of ephemeral scratch queries. If a rule must be suppressed, use an inline pragma with a linked ticket reference; unexplained suppressions fail the build. Rule definitions are fetched at runtime from the internal rules registry, so the pipeline needs network access to that service. To authenticate the fetch step, the pipeline uses the key below.

app token of fajop-fahif = qvz4-AnML

## Runbook: Planner regression triage

After the Corvid 4.2 optimizer merge, join reordering can pick nested loops on wide fact tables. Symptom: p95 latency spike on analytics replicas, plan hash changes without schema changes. Check plan diffs first; do not approve reverts without a captured EXPLAIN pair. If the regression reproduces on the Larkspur dataset, flag the merge and escalate to the storage team. The capture script and known-bad plan hashes are listed on the internal page.

runbook for yadup-fahif: https://jira.qorvelcorp.internal/spaces/spaces/spaces/b46212397071